TYN612TRG Overview
The RMS current is a measure of the average strength of the current, disregarding its direction. Its RMS current (Irms) is 12A ohms.Repetitive reverse voltage is the maximum voltage the diode can withstand in reverse-bias mode, and for this device, the maximum repetitive reverse voltage (Vrrm) is 600V.During the 'ON' state, the holding current (hypostatic) can be 15mA, as it is the minimum current which must pass through a circuit for it to stay in the 'on' state.Detecting leakage current on conductors can be an indication of insulation effectiveness, and its maximum leakage current can be 2mA.
